  • "The White House, It's Historic Furnishings & First Families" First Edition Book
    By Betty C. Monkman
    Located in valatie, NY
    The White House, It's Historic Furnishings & First Families by Betty C. Monkman. New York: Abbeville Press, 2000. Stated first edition hardcover with dust jacket. 320 pp. A beautiful coffee table book about The White House. It showcases the historic furniture and decorative accessories, including silver, glass, porcelain, and textiles, along with purchasing habits of the first families. The book tells how Theodore Roosevelt swept away all traces of the 19th century interiors including a Tiffany glass screen that spanned the entrance hall. It reveals documents about James Monroe ordering precious objects from France in 1817, and why presidents after this were encouraged to restrict their purchases to American products...
